Can retirement pension or social security be garnished in Panama?
In Panama, retirement pension and social security benefits are generally protected from garnishment to the extent they are necessary to cover the basic needs of the debtor and his or her family. These benefits are usually exempt from being garnished, but there are exceptions in certain cases, such as debts related to alimony or debts with state entities.

How are complaints about unsafe working conditions addressed in Ecuador?
Employees have the right to file complaints about unsafe working conditions in Ecuador. The competent authority will investigate and take corrective action as necessary.
